What is the Gas Safe Register?


The Gas Safe Register is the main gas registration body for the UK, established to change the previous CORGI registration plan in 2009. local gas safety check milton keynes is responsible for managing gas safety, making sure that all gas engineers in the UK are certified to work securely and lawfully on gas devices, pipework, and setups. Each engineer brings an ID card with information of their registration, permitting house owners to verify their qualifications.

Common FAQs About the Gas Safe Book in Milton Keynes


1. What should I do if I suspect a gas leakage?

If you presume a gas leakage, you must immediately shut off the gas supply at the meter, leave the premises, and get in touch with the National Gas Emergency Service by calling 0800 111 999.

2. Is it needed by law to have a Gas Safe Book?

While it is not a legal requirement to have a Gas Safe Book specifically, it is a legal requirement for property owners to offer a Gas Safety Certificate to renters every year, together with keeping safety standards for gas appliances.

3. Can I perform gas work myself?

No, property owners are not allowed to perform gas work unless they are completely certified and registered. All gas work should be performed by a Gas Safe registered engineer.

4. How typically should I have my gas devices checked?

It is recommended that gas appliances be inspected a minimum of once a year to guarantee their safe operation and compliance with safety regulations.

5. What if I lose my Gas Safe Book?

If your Gas Safe Book is lost or damaged, you must contact your gas engineer to request new documentation of any inspections and services carried out.
